#78fed4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#78fed4 is composed of 47.1% red, 99.6% green and 83.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 16.5%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 161.2 degrees, a saturation of 98.5% and a lightness of 73.3%. #78fed4 color hex could be obtained by blending #f0ffff with #00fda9. Closest websafe color is: #66ffcc.

Shades and Tints of #78fed4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#edfff9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#78fed4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b7bfbd is the less saturated color, while #78fed4 is the most saturated one.
